以太坊钱包地址的特点与构造解析

                              发布时间:2024-12-12 13:56:41

                              在讨论以太坊钱包地址时,经常会听到一个问题——以太坊钱包地址都是以0开头的吗?这是一个值得探讨的话题,因为它涉及到以太坊钱包地址的构造和相关的技术背景。本文将详细解析以太坊钱包地址的特点,探讨它们是如何生成的,并回答一些相关的问题,使读者对以太坊钱包地址有更深入的了解。

                              以太坊钱包地址在某种意义上可以看作是用户在以太坊区块链上的银行账户,用户可以通过这个地址存储和转移以太币(ETH)以及在以太坊网络上运行的其他代币(如ERC20代币)。它们的结构、生成和安全性都与区块链技术密切相关,因此理解它们的构造及其特点是非常重要的。

                              一、以太坊钱包地址的构造

                              以太坊钱包地址通常由42个字符组成,其中包括一个前缀“0x”,后面跟着40个十六进制字符(数字0-9和字母a-f)。这个结构说明了几个重要的特点:

                              1. **前缀“0x”**:在以太坊和以太坊相关的许多区块链应用中,地址通常以“0x”开头,以表明后续字符是十六进制数。这个前缀在编程上声明了一个地址是以太坊地址或其它相关类型的地址。

                              2. **十六进制编码**:后面的40个字符是十六进制数。这意味着它们是一个160位的哈希值,经常被称为“公钥哈希”。这个哈希值是通过特定的生成算法从用户的私钥派生出来的。这个过程保证了地址的安全性和唯一性。

                              二、以太坊地址生成过程

                              以太坊地址是通过以下步骤生成的:

                              1. **生成公私钥对**:首先,用户需要生成一个私钥,这个私钥是一个随机生成的256位(32字节)长的数字。然后,通过椭圆曲线加密技术(Elliptic Curve Cryptography)从私钥生成一个公钥。

                              2. **获取地址**:公钥会经过Keccak-256哈希算法处理,最后得到一个160位(20字节)长的地址。这个地址就是用户的以太坊钱包地址,它由前缀“0x”和后面的40个十六进制字符组成。

                              三、以太坊地址的示例

                              以下是一个示例的以太坊钱包地址:

                              0x1234567890abcdef1234567890abcdef12345678

                              这个地址的生成过程是相同的,首先是随机生成私钥,再从中衍生出公钥,最后通过哈希算法得出地址。你会发现,这样的地址并没有因为前面的“0x”而只以“0”开头。其实,地址的第一个字符可以是任意从0到f的十六进制字符,因此是没有强制要求地址固定以0开头。这也是很多人产生误解的原因。

                              四、回答相关问题

                              接下来,我们将围绕以太坊钱包地址展开,考虑五个相关的问题,这些问题在理解以太坊钱包地址的上下文中非常重要。

                              以太坊地址的安全性如何?

                              以太坊钱包地址的安全性主要依赖于背后生成的私钥。私钥是保护用户资产的关键,任何知道私钥的人都可以完全控制相关的以太坊地址及其资产。因此,确保私钥的安全是非常重要的。

                              为了提高安全性,用户可以采取多种措施,如:使用硬件钱包,确保私钥离线存储,避免将私钥保存在与互联网连接的设备上。同时,采用助记词(种子短语)来备份私钥也是一种常见的方法。助记词一般由12-24个随机字组成,可以帮助用户在丢失或损坏设备后恢复钱包。

                              此外,用户还应当注意钓鱼攻击和恶意软件等安全隐患。在访问与以太坊有关的网站时,务必核实网站的真实性,避免将私钥输入不安全的页面或应用中。

                              以太坊地址可以更改吗?

                              以太坊钱包地址本身是不可更改的。每个以太坊地址都是由特定的公钥生成的,转换过程是单向的,意味着一旦生成,既无法逆向得到私钥,也无法对地址进行修改。如果用户希望更改地址,他们唯一的选择是创建一个新钱包,生成新的公私钥对。

                              不过,在使用上,用户可以各种不同的钱包创建多个地址。每当用户生成新的地址时,它们都与源钱包相连,这使得用户在管理资金时能够灵活操作。但是,请记住,任何转账后,原地址的交易历史是永久性的,无法被删除或更改。

                              以太坊地址属于我一个人吗?

                              在以太坊网络上生成的地址是基于公钥的,而公钥是由私钥推导来的。因此,只有持有相应私钥的人才能对该地址进行资金的操作和控制。在理论上,任何人都可以生成一个新的地址从而成为这个地址的“主人”。但是,只有某一个用户持有该地址对应的私钥,才能实际使用和控制该地址上的资产。

                              因此,一旦用户生成了以太坊地址并相应地保存了私钥,直到该私钥被丢失或泄露,否则该地址的资产和控制权就属于这个用户。但要警惕的是,如果其他人获得了你的私钥,他们将完全能够支配你的资产。

                              如何获取我的以太坊钱包地址?

                              要获取以太坊钱包地址,用户可以通过多种方式创建钱包。最常见的方法包括:使用在线钱包、桌面钱包、移动钱包或硬件钱包。

                              1. **在线钱包**:这些钱包允许用户通过浏览器访问钱包服务,通常使用了用户账户或助记词来创建以太坊地址。尽管方便,但安全性可能较低,因为私钥一般会存储在互联网上。

                              2. **桌面钱包**:用户可以下载桌面应用程序以拥有自己的以太坊钱包。这种方式一般更安全,因为私钥存储在本地硬盘上,而不依赖于第三方服务。

                              3. **移动钱包**:智能手机上的钱包应用通常支持多种加密货币,其中也包括以太坊钱包。用户可以通过这些应用快速访问地址和完成交易。

                              4. **硬件钱包**:最安全的钱包方式之一,从硬件钱包生成的地址无法在线访问,提供了私钥存储的最高保障。

                              以太坊地址可以共享吗?

                              以太坊地址是公开的,任何人都可以查看它们的交易历史和余额。因此,用户可以安全地共享他们的地址给他人,以获得比特币或进行其他交易。由于以太坊地址的设计使得相应的交易是透明的,在区块链上公开的交易记录也有助于确保透明度。

                              然而,用户应该谨慎共享自己的地址,特别是对于自己资产的其他敏感信息。当然,用户不应当分享私钥或助记词,因为这些信息是访问与控制钱包的唯一凭证。保护好这些信息是保障用户资产安全的必要条件。

                              结论

                              以太坊钱包地址的特征和生成方式使其成为区块链技术中不可或缺的一部分。通过上述讨论,可以看出以太坊钱包地址并不都是以0开头,重要的是理解这些地址背后的结构、安全与实际操作。在使用以太坊钱包时,用户必须注意保护自己的私钥,选择合适的钱包,并谨慎对待交易和地址管理,从而确保自己的资产安全。

                              希望本文能帮助你更好地理解以太坊钱包地址及其相关问题,如果还有疑问,请参考更多相关资源或专业文献。

                              分享 :
                                                  author

                                                  tpwallet

                                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                                  相关新闻

                                                                  如何将欧意的USDT提取到个
                                                                  2024-11-10
                                                                  如何将欧意的USDT提取到个

                                                                  在数字货币的交易与使用中,USDT(Tether)作为一种稳定币,因其与美元的1:1挂钩,受到广泛的欢迎。许多用户会选择...

                                                                  KCash今日价格与市场动态解
                                                                  2024-09-30
                                                                  KCash今日价格与市场动态解

                                                                  KCash作为一种新兴的加密货币,近期一直受到投资者的关注。它不仅具备交易的便利性,还有着潜在的投资价值。了解...

                                                                  主流虚拟币钱包软件大解
                                                                  2024-12-03
                                                                  主流虚拟币钱包软件大解

                                                                  引言 随着区块链技术的快速发展,加密货币(虚拟币)的使用逐渐普及,越来越多的人开始关注如何安全地管理和存...

                                                                  如何利用微信小程序构建
                                                                  2024-10-09
                                                                  如何利用微信小程序构建

                                                                  在数字货币逐渐走向普及化的今天,比特币作为最具代表性的数字货币之一,吸引了越来越多的投资者和用户。在这...

                                                                                    
                                                                                            

                                                                                      标签